Analysis
In 2015, total electricity output in Guatemala stood at 11,058 GWh. That is the highest value across all 26 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 3.1% on the previous year and up 37.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, total electricity output in Guatemala peaked at 11,058 GWh in 2015 and was at its lowest, 2,186 GWh, in 1990.
Guatemala ranks 96th of 228 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 26 years of available data.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 3,334 GWh | 2,186 GWh | 5,183 GWh | 10 |
| 2000s | 7,559 GWh | 5,857 GWh | 9,047 GWh | 10 |
| 2010s | 9,865 GWh | 8,893 GWh | 11,058 GWh | 6 |
